Profil
Vincent McAleer is currently the Chief Executive Officer at Dekeloil Côte d’Ivoire SA since 2016.
Prior to this, he was the Chief Executive Officer at African Agriculture Fund LLC.
He also served as the Chief Operating Officer at Dekel Agri-Vision Plc.
In addition, he was an Independent Director at Feronia, Inc. from 2013 to 2015.
Mr. McAleer completed his undergraduate degree at The University of Reading and earned an MBA from the University of Warwick.

African Agriculture Fund LLC
African Agriculture Fund LLC Investment ManagersFinance African Agriculture Fund LLC seeks investment opportunities in small and medium sized agriculture businesses located in Pan-Africa, primarily in sub-Saharan Africa. The fund targets companies operating in the fields of arable land development, cereals & staples, dairy & livestock farming, aquaculture, fruit & vegetables, ranching, plantations & edible oils, maize & wheat milling, soya processing, sugar milling & refining, production of animal feeds, beverages & branded foods as well as packaging, logistics, storage, seeds, subcontracting, physical inputs, crop protection, input financing and fertilizer. It provides financing for MBOs & MBIs, acquisitions, expansions, early stage and outgrower & smallholder developments in the range of $5 to $24 million. It makes both majority & minority investments and also takes seat on board of capital requirements. | Directeur Général | - |
